We’ve all come across some idiots on the golf course who look like they’ve never picked up a club in their lives. Well, that’s exactly what one PGA of America member ran into this past week.

While he was playing a hole that ran parallel to another, Rob Mulder came across a ridiculous sight. Looking down a hill from where he was playing, he noticed that the group in front of him was on the green with their cart sitting in the greenside bunker. Moulder said that the cart slid down the hill and into the bunker. What’s even crazier about this situation is the location that this happened at.

This wasn’t some random public course, this was at Olympic National. Yes, that Olympic National that has hosted five U.S. Opens and will host the PGA Championship in 2028 as well as the Ryder Cup in 2032. So how does such a bonehead move happen at one of the most prestigious courses in America? Well, that’s because the course is situated on a hill where the grass is usually pretty damp. So likely, the cart slid to a point where the brakes couldn’t even stop it.

But why would the players just ignore the cart and finish out the hole? That has a pretty logical answer too. If you’ve ever gotten a cart stuck in a similar situation, you’ll know that it’s impossible to get it out of the bunker without help because the tires will just spin out in the sand. So regardless, the players would have had to wait for assistance anyway, so why not finish off their putts?

Golf carts are obviously not meant for sand unless of course, you modify it to be a sort of dune buggy, which I’m sure people have done in the past. The moral of the story is that you probably shouldn’t park your cart on a steep hill because it’s likely to slide. And even more, you certainly don’t do it in front of a sand bunker.

We don’t know what happened after the picture was taken and posted but we imagine there were some unhappy members of the Olympic Golf Club that had to get the cart out. I think it may be safe to say that those guys won’t be driving carts at Olympic any time soon.
